This cozy fantasy was so gooooood!!!!!! I freaking loved all the characters so much! The relationships between them were so cute and adorable. Most of the conflicts were low stakes and even the "high stakes ones" were resolved nicely. I read through it so fast and adored every single moment. If you want to read a book about a retired fighter that opens up a coffee shop in a small town, who meets friends that help her settle in and make her dream of a peaceful life reality, then this is definitely the book for you!

This story was just so cozy and sweet. It is a clean, slow burn sapphic romantasy that focuses more on Viv's desire to open a thriving coffee business after retiring than on anything else. We meet several fun and quirky characters such as Cal, Thimble, Amity, Pendry, and Hemmington. Tandri and Viv have this really soft and gentle chemistry where they just click together. Towards the end of the audiobook, Baldree was painting such warm scenes with these two that everything seemed to softly glow in my mind's eye.
